Pelagornis
A relative of modern seagulls, Pelagornis is instantly recognizable from the more common Icthyornis by its size. With a wingspan rivaling Argentavis, it also possesses a beak filled with tooth-like projections for snagging fish, as well as webbed feet for paddling upon the ocean surface when it must rest its wings.
